How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 44102?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 44102 Studio Apartments | $1,378 | $525 | $2,080 |
| 44102 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,862 | $500 | $5,000 |
| 44102 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,126 | $750 | $6,232 |
| 44102 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,860 | $900 | $8,250 |
| 44102 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,847 | $995 | $5,922 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 44102 ZIP Code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in 44102?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in 44102 with Washer/Dryer is at Caspian Apartments listed at $565.
How much is the average rent for 44102 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in 44102 with Washer/Dryer is $1,155.
What is the largest 44102 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in 44102 is a 1,714 square feet unit starting from $1,289 at Azali Heights.
What is the average size for 44102 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in 44102 is currently at 616 sq ft.
